Long-Term Implications
Sustained Growth in AI Stocks
The long-term impact on AI stocks will depend on several factors:
- Technological Advancements: If the stock in question is associated with breakthrough technologies or products that significantly improve efficiency or solve critical problems, it could lead to sustained growth.
- Market Adoption: The rate at which industries adopt AI solutions will also play a crucial role. Companies integrating AI into their workflows could lead to increased revenues and profitability for the stock in question.
- Economic Conditions: Broader economic conditions, including interest rates and inflation, will also affect the sustainability of growth in AI stocks.

Historical Context
Previous Trends in AI Stocks
Looking back, we can draw parallels to other significant moments in tech stocks' history. For example, the dot-com bubble in the late 1990s saw tech stocks surge, with the Nasdaq reaching an all-time high before crashing in 2000. While this case serves as a cautionary tale, it illustrates the volatility often associated with tech stocks.
